Sorry, hardware is x86, 32 bit (an old IBM laptop). And a rather fresh lean install (no gnome, no kde, not much packages added). Essentially a default install. When I pkg_add heimdal, the libcom_err is missing. With ports-build it added that to /usr/local/lib I've attached the ./configure, config.h, config.log as requested. This is a plain configure run, that I made today to have a base to diff against for the initial patch. (JFI: I've sent a similar issue to the mailing list with a patch for the non-portable bsd-build. I can open a ticket here for it, just didn't because this bugzilla says openssh-portable). When building, the first error is:

(It just occurs to me, that it is from the missing detection for krb5_free_error_message(), so if that is fixed port-aix.c doesn't need to be changed).

Created attachment 3255 [details] changes needed to build openssh-7.9p1 with heimdel kerberos on openbsd 6.4 I tried to build openssh-portable on OpenBSD 6.4 with Kerberos support (I tried this initially because I failed to get the BSD version of openssh to work). The OpenBSD 6.4 had heimdal kerberos support (self built from the ports system) I configured as ./configure --with-kerberos5=/usr/local/heimdal --prefx= There are a few minor problems in the build system: - ports offers the krb5_free_error_message call but configure does not detect (or check for it). - /usr/local/lib needs to be added to the LDFLAGS because it will contain libcom_err.a - openbsd-compat/port-aix.c fails to compile because of header files, so the #ifdef _AIX needs to be moved further up (obviously the file does not apply to an OpenBSD build). I'm attaching a patch with the changes, but obviously these have to be worked into the build-system itself. But I'm lacking the expertise to even understand what would be necessary.
